Right-click on the PK4 file you want to inspect (e.g., pak000.pk4 ).
To avoid messing with /base/ , create a mod launcher batch file:
For the expansion Resurrection of Evil , this structure is mirrored inside the d3xp folder. The game loads these folders first, allowing the expansion to override or add to the base game's assets.
If you want to change the game, you might be tempted to extract pak000.pk4 , edit a file, and save it back. Editing the original PK4 files can corrupt your game and requires a full reinstall to fix. doom 3 pk4 files
Happy modding, marine.
Right-click the chosen PK4 file (like pak003.pk4 ). Select Open with and choose a program like 7-Zip , WinRAR , or PeaZip .
Whether you are looking to install mods, extract high-quality audio samples, tweak game performance, or build your own custom levels, understanding how PK4 files function is your first step. This comprehensive guide covers everything you need to know about Doom 3 PK4 files. What is a Doom 3 PK4 File? Right-click on the PK4 file you want to inspect (e
Are you trying to or create your own ?
The .pk4 file format is far more than a mere technical detail; it is a shining example of how an open architecture can foster a passionate and creative community, extending a game's life for decades. From a simple weapon stat tweak to a total conversion, everything you see and hear in the world of Doom 3 is accessed through these humble archives. By unlocking their contents, you're not just modding a game—you're stepping into the shoes of an id Software developer, armed with the same tools and principles they used to create a masterpiece of interactive horror and technology.
This is the single most important fact to remember: You can open them with any program that reads zip archives, such as Windows' built-in file explorer, WinRAR, or 7-Zip. This simple design gives the Doom 3 engine three major advantages: If you want to change the game, you
Inside the Doom 3 installation folder, you'll find the \base\ directory. It contains several numbered PK4 files ( pak000.pk4 to pak008.pk4 ). Each file serves a specific purpose, though the engine loads them as a unified virtual file system.
Doom 3 BFG ignores your mod. Cause: BFG requires every PK4 to have a manifest.xml file at its root. Fix: Create a manifest.xml :
) and the same script exists inside a PK4, the game will load the loose version instead. Alphanumeric Order
: Logic files written in a C++-like syntax that define weapon behavior and enemy AI. 4. Conclusion